3DGIS三维城市规划辅助决策支持系统的设计

龙源期刊网 http://www.qikan.com.cn

3DGIS三维城市规划辅助决策支持系统的设计

作者:卢岚 刘牛 刘兴权

来源:《电子科学技术》2016年第03期

摘 要:三维地理信息系统能极大丰富城市规划、建设和管理的调控手段,因此将三维地理信息系统应用于城市规划管理具有重要意义。本文介绍了3DGIS三维城市规划辅助决策支持系统软件的体系结构设计和部分用户界面设计。系统运行良好,但还需不断改进和完善。 关键词:三维GIS;城市规划;辅助决策支持系统

中图分类号:TP391.41 文献标识码: A 文章编号: 2095-8595 (2016) 03-289-04电子科学技术 URL: http//www.china-est.com.cn DOI: 10.16453/j.issn.2095-8595.2016.03.023 引言

三维地理信息系统是城市地理信息系统向动态、多维和网络化方向发展的产物,是虚拟现实(Virtual Reality-VR)技术和地理信息系统(GIS)的结合体[1]。三维地理信息系统能极大丰富城市规划、建设和管理的调控手段。因此将三维地理信息系统应用于城市规划管理具有重要意义。本系统是将地理信息系统、遥感、虚拟现实等技术综合应用于城市规划辅助决策的原型系统。系统以长沙市区为重点示范区,根据城市规划管理的业务流程,结合数字城市的建设要点,建立基于虚拟城市环境的城市规划辅助信息平台。本文介绍了系统的总体设计,包括软件系统的体系结构设计和部分用户界面设计。 1 系统结构 1.1 体系结构 见图1。 1.2 功能结构

系统以项目方案为基本的业务逻辑单元,具有二维地图浏览导航,三维城市景观场景生成,三维场景漫游,三维空间查询、统计与量测,辅助规划决策分析,规划成果展示与输出功能[2]。系统的功能结构图见图2。 1.2.1 系统管理功能

龙源期刊网 http://www.qikan.com.cn

系统管理的功能是面向业务单元的,提供了对系统用户及权限的定义、对规划项目的定义、对项目下的规划方案的定义。以项目规划方案作为基本的对象开展三维建模和规划分析。 1.2.2 二维地图管理功能

二维地图管理主要提供用户对平面图的浏览功能,同时作为漫游的辅助工具,实现从地图定位的快速场景漫游。主要功能有:图层管理、图层查询、地图漫游、基于地图的三维漫游导航。

1.2.3 三维场景制作与管理功能 (1)三维场景制作

包括地形建模和地物建模。对地形建模,主要提供基于数字高程模型、遥感影像数据的三维地形生成的功能。建筑物模型主要使用专业软件建立,因此支持常见3D格式模型的导入/导出(如:3ds,wrl,OSG,obj)。能基于居民地和建筑矢量图快速生成简单的盒装三维建筑物模型。

(2)三维模型管理

提供对三维模型的调整、修改、删除等。用户能在场景中能对三维模型进行旋转、平移操作,对建筑物可以设置层高和层数调整模型高度,可以对选中的模型进行删除。 (3)场景特效

提供对场景效果的设定,包括光线、雾效、场景LOD功能。 1.2.4 三维场景漫游

提供对虚拟三维场景的进行交互浏览,提供键盘和鼠标的多种人机交互方式。能选择不同的漫游方式,包括飞行、行走、匍匐。二维导航图和三维场景中进行自定义路径漫游,能进行基于视点位置的兴趣点导航。 1.2.5 三维空间查询、统计与量测

提供三维实体和属性信息的互查,并对查询结果进行统计;能进行必要的三维分析;能进行土方计算和空间量测。 1.2.6 辅助规划分析

龙源期刊网 http://www.qikan.com.cn

提供专业的规划分析功能,如:通视分析、日照分析、控高分析、分类显示、立面生成、剖面生成、预定义轴测图。 1.2.7 规划方案审批

对规划方案进行浏览,方案指标查询,建筑物调整。提供用户多方案的对比、分屏浏览的功能。

1.2.8 成果展示与输出

对规划成果进行全面三维展示,支持多媒体技术融合下的成果汇报。能采用图片和视频的方式输出漫游路径下的场景,能制作三维专题图,能制作视频文件。 2 原型界面设计 2.1 主界面设计

根据系统的功能描述,按照交互便利和界面美观简洁的要求,初步设计系统的主界面如图3。主界面包括:菜单栏、工具栏、项目方案管理窗口(规划方案/兴趣视点/动画效果标签面板)、场景导航区域、三维视图区域、三维漫游控制面板、功能列表栏(地形生成/场景制作/选择集/三维查询与量测/规划分析/规划方案对比/多媒体制作)。 2.2 项目方案管理

项目方案目录管理窗口包括三个标签卡:规划方案、兴趣视点、动画效果。选择不同标签项时显示对应的列表项。选择规划方案标签卡时,显示各规划项目对应的规划方案和方案下的主要建筑物信息。选择兴趣视点标签卡时,显示用户保存的兴趣视点信息。选择动画效果标签卡时,显示录制的漫游动画效果。 2.3 场景导航子窗口

该窗口包含两个标签卡:二维导航和三维导航。二维导航窗口用于显示二维地图,实现地图操作和查询以及基于二维地图的场景漫游导航。三维导航窗口用于显示场景的顶视图,也可用于漫游导航。

选择二维导航图时,窗口视图区显示用于导航的地图,右侧地图操作工具(放大、缩小、平移)可用。选择三维导航图时显示三维场景的顶视图,同时显示当前漫游视点的位置和方向。

2.4 三维视图区

联系客服:779662525#qq.com(#替换为@) 苏ICP备20003344号-4